Mon Aug 1 202200:03Jose Miranda Hits 10th Homer Sunday
Minnesota Twins infielder Jose Miranda hit double digits in home runs Sunday, knocking his 10th home run of the season off San Diego Padres starting pitcher Sean Manaea. Miranda has been on some kind of hot streak of late, slashing .340/.392/.574 with six home runs over his last 30 games. He has a hit in six of his last seven games, with three-hit performances in three of those contests. There's every reason to believe Miranda will receive near-every-day playing time, and thus he's a worthy add in fantasy leagues of all formats.

Sat Jul 2 202213:18Jose Miranda Taking A Seat On Saturday
Minnesota Twins corner infielder Jose Miranda is not in the starting lineup for Saturday's game against right-hander Jordan Lyles and the Baltimore Orioles. Luis Arraez will be covering first base for the game while Nick Gordon is entering the starting lineup at center field. Miranda has quietly been putting things together at the plate lately. He's currently riding a six-game hitting streak and he maintained a solid .306/.342/.514 slash line over 23 games in June. Third base is one of the weakest positions in fantasy and Miranda's third base eligibility makes him all the more intriguing. He's certainly worthy of a look if you need help at the hot corner.

Sat Jun 4 202209:56Jose Miranda Homers Twice On Friday
Minnesota Twins third baseman Jose Miranda had the best game of his young career in Friday's 9-3 win over the Toronto Blue Jays. He went 2-for-4 with a pair of home runs and three RBI in the game. The 23-year-old rookie was initially called up at the start of May and looked overmatched for the most part during his first two weeks in the majors. He was called up for the second time about a week ago and has now homered three times since his return. Miranda was dominant in the minors last year, slashing .344/.401/.572 while racking up 30 home runs, 94 RBI and 97 runs across 127 games split between Double-A and Triple-A. He's someone to keep an eye on in all fantasy leagues as he has a shot at being a difference-making bat.

Sun May 29 202212:35Jose Miranda Optioned, Royce Lewis Coming Up
The Minnesota Twins optioned third baseman Jose Miranda to the minors to make space for shortstop Royce Lewis on Sunday. Miranda, the team's No. 3 prospect per MLB Pipeline, will head back to the farm after going only 11-for-67 (.164) with 14 strikeouts in his first 19 major league games. The 23-year-old will surely be back in Minnesota, but he could use more seasoning at Triple-A St. Paul. Lewis, the club's top prospect, is starting in center field and batting seventh on Sunday against Kansas City Royals right-hander Zack Greinke. The 22-year-old played shortstop, third base, left field and center field in the minors when he was sent down after Carlos Correa returned from the injured list. Lewis should fill a super-utility role for the Twins and was hitting .308 with two home runs and five RBI in 39 at-bats earlier this year.

Mon May 2 202211:32Twins Calling Up Jose Miranda
Minnesota Twins infield prospect Jose Miranda posted on his Instagram account that he's being called up to the major leagues, and he's expected to join the Twins this week in Baltimore. First baseman Miguel Sano (knee) landed on the injured list on Sunday and outfielder Kyle Garlick (calf) is likely headed there as well, so the Twins need reinforcements. Miranda, the team's No. 3 prospect per MLB Pipeline, was hitting just .256 with two home runs, 12 RBI and 10 runs scored in 21 games for Triple-A St. Paul before his call-up. However, the 23-year-old infielder has power to spare after hitting 30 home runs and driving in 94 runs in 127 games with St. Paul and Double-A Wichita last year in the minors. Miranda could play nearly every day with Minnesota, making him one to watch in deep mixed leagues.

Wed Mar 30 202220:45Twins Option Jose Miranda, Trevor Larnach
The Minnesota Twins optioned outfielder Trevor Larnach and third baseman Jose Miranda to Triple-A on Wednesday. Larnach made his big league debut with the team last year. He played in 79 games and slashed .223/.322/.350 with seven home runs, 28 RBI and 29 runs. Miranda, meanwhile, is one of the team's top prospects. The 23-year-old had a fantastic year in the minors last year. He split his time between Double-A and Triple-A, slashing .344/.401/.572 with 30 home runs, 94 RBI and 97 runs. Both Larnach and Miranda could be up in the majors some time soon, but Miranda is the one to really keep an eye on for fantasy purposes.

Fri Mar 25 202222:05Jose Miranda Diagnosed With Jaw Contusion
Minnesota Twins infielder Jose Miranda has a jaw contusion, according to manager Rocco Baldelli. The 23-year-old left Friday's Grapefruit League game against the Pittsburgh Pirates after he was hit by a ball on the basepaths. There were concerns that he experienced a concussion, but those concerns are gone and he shouldn't miss much action. Miranda hasn't had much luck this spring, hitting just .222 with a .495 OPS across nine games. He's ranked third by MLB.com on the Twins prospect list and should make his major league debut at some point in 2022. Steamer projects Miranda for a .280 batting average with nine home runs and one stolen base over 62 games next season. He probably won't play much of a factor in fantasy leagues this year, but is a good player to target in dynasty leagues.
